What is a Genetics Test?
A genetics test, also known as a genetic test or DNA test, is a medical test that analyzes your DNA to identify changes in your genes or chromosomes These changes can help healthcare professionals diagnose genetic conditions, predict the likelihood of developing certain diseases, and determine the best treatment options for individuals.
Types of Genetics Tests
There are several types of genetics tests available in the UK, each serving a unique purpose Some of the most common types of genetics tests include:
– Diagnostic Testing: This type of test is used to diagnose a suspected genetic condition It can help identify the specific gene or genes responsible for the condition.
– Predictive Testing: Predictive testing is used to determine an individual’s risk of developing a genetic disorder in the future It can help people make informed decisions about their health and lifestyle choices.
– Carrier Testing: Carrier testing is used to identify carriers of a genetic mutation that can be passed on to their children This type of testing is particularly helpful for couples considering starting a family.
– Pharmacogenomic Testing: Pharmacogenomic testing analyzes how an individual’s genes affect their response to certain medications This information can help healthcare professionals tailor treatment plans to individual patients.

Insurance Coverage for Genetics Testing
In the UK, genetics testing is generally covered by the National Health Service (NHS) if it’s deemed medically necessary However, some types of genetics testing may not be covered by the NHS, in which case you may need to pay for the test out of pocket or through private health insurance.
If you’re unsure about whether your genetics testing will be covered by the NHS, it’s best to consult with your healthcare provider or genetics testing provider for guidance.
